WIC Electronic Benefit Transfer (EBT) 5-Year Plan

Electronic Benefit Transfer (EBT) development has been a key long-term goal of the USDA Food and Nutrition Service (FNS) and of the WIC Program.  The challenge is finding technological solutions that are both affordable and can meet the functional needs of a relatively complex nutrition program.  As a cornerstone of our initiative to pursue an EBT solution, FNS developed the Special Supplemental Nutrition Program for Women, Infants and Children (WIC) Electronic Benefit Transfer (EBT) System Development, Implementation, and Expansion - 5-Year Plan.  This action plan describes the tasks that FNS will undertake between fiscal years 2004 and 2008 to achieve its goals for EBT.  This plan will evolve over time as milestones are met and lessons are learned.
